Microbiology stains are used to detect and identify microorganisms that would otherwise be difficult to find in clinical specimens. Simple positively or negatively charged dyes create a fast discovery. The premixed solutions artificially color to help observe movement, structure, and characteristics of live or preserved specimens. Differentiating microorganisms based on properties, color combination procedures like the Gram stain or acid-fast techniques require microbiology stains.
